Jimmy Soni, writer, publisher, and CEO of Infinite Books, who rethinks publishing models. Paul Millerd, author of The Pathless Path, who experiments with self-publishing and creative living. They probe broken incentives in traditional publishing. They discuss building durable creative careers, designing beautiful hardcovers, online audience-building, balancing family finances, and why boring routines fuel big creative work.

INSIGHT

Cynicism Arises From Publishing Incentives

  • The publishing industry's incentives produce institutional cynicism and neglect mid-tier books.
  • Big advances buy attention, leaving smaller books unsupported despite talent in-house.
INSIGHT

The Internet Changed Book Economics

  • The internet changed book economics yet many publishers still use industrial-age assumptions.
  • Authors can bootstrap niche audiences with low-priced ebooks and grow sales over time.
ADVICE

Segment And Promote Books For The Long Tail

  • Use modern audience segmentation and long-term promotion instead of one-time launch pushes.
  • Build an evergreen strategy that steadily finds new readers rather than burning out after release.
